Reviewers validating a profiling change should run `memprobe capture --job smoke` and compare peak allocation against the checked-in golden trace. Captures upload automatically to the Tracehold archive so diffs can be inspected in the web viewer; uploads are rejected without the archive credential. Interval, device mask, and output directory are configured in `profile.toml` and need no changes for smoke runs. The credential itself goes in `.env`, on the following line.

vault entry, fadup-tagag: RELAY_SECRET8=2fd92179

Welcome to team Cinderhawk! Quick note on the circuit breaker wrapping the Pellgrove upstream API: it trips after five consecutive failures and half-opens every thirty seconds. Don't disable it locally — you'll just hammer Pellgrove's sandbox and get us throttled. Dashboards are under "breaker-state" in Lanternview. If the breaker gets stuck open in staging, you can reset it from the admin shell, which asks for the recovery passphrase printed below.

strongbox words: gilmir-briion-oliok-eliion

Subject: DR drill prep — Proselint-9 restore

Hello new folks,

Thursday's disaster-recovery drill restores the Proselint-9 documentation linter's rule database from cold backup. Please read the runbook carefully beforehand and follow each step in order. Decrypting the backup archive requires the recovery passphrase, which is recorded immediately below this message.

recovery phrase for yahap-faduf: sorion-kasath-briath-gorius-ulaael-zorvan-aldiel-quenwyn-casdor-framir-julwyn-novvan-zorox

Subject: Memtrace cut-over complete

Team,

Cut-over to Memtrace v2 for GPU memory profiling finished last night. Old v1 agents are disabled; any tickets referencing v1 dashboards should be closed as resolved-by-migration. Sampling overhead is now under 2% and allocation traces include kernel names. Known gap: profiles older than 30 days were not migrated. Point customers at the v2 docs for setup questions. For reference when troubleshooting, the agent now runs with the following configuration.

settings of bagaf-bawip:
[aldax]
port = 5000
region = south-4
host = aldax.brasklabs.corp
team = brivan
timeout_ms = 2000
retries = 2